after lancelin we drove to cervantes, seeing the stromatolites before sleeping in the car! sophie stayed in a backpackers.


when we woke up, at sunrise, we went to the pinnacles, formed by different geological layers and weathered into different 'pinnacles'. we managed to see then at sunrise but then it rained, so we left it for the next day at sunrise again, the weather was still bad but it finally cleared after lunch so we took some more pics with the light and shadows! as below
















below are the footprints of a kangaroo, this day was special for me not only for the pinnacles but in the park i also saw my first kangaroos, an emu and a fox!








Me and sophie slept in the car and stan slept in his tent, we purchased a tent for me and sophie a few days later as we found it easier to camp, and more comfy! On the way to kalbarri we stopped off at a place called hut river province, which legally is a country of its own in oz! how crazy, so now i have a stamp in my passport from there!! we met the prince(dont have king?) he let us sit in his throne and showed us about(basically no more than a few buildings with church and post office set on his farm!but he doesnt have to pay tax!result! also being built whilst we were there was going to be a pyramid, which when water is taken from within it it heals some form of skin cancer? not entirely sure i understood what was going on really, it wouldnt surprise me if they burried him in the pyramid, he is getting old now!









We got to kalbarri the same day and visited a few lookouts and walking trails along the coast.slept in car that night but the following day after seeing more lookuts and walks we camped in our new tent. it was so windy and actually cold near the coast!
